Application of a wavelet cross-correlation technique to the analysis of mixing

SALVETTI, MARIA VITTORIA;LOMBARDI, GIOVANNI;
1999-01-01

Abstract

The wavelet cross-correlation analysis is applied to the time signals of scalar concentrations deriving from axisymmetric direct numerical simulations of a coaxial jet flow. Indications are established on the contribution of the roll up, passage, and pairing of vortical structures to Reynolds stress and to mixing between the two streams.
